**Tide-Table Widget (Shorefinch)**

Shorefinch renders tide predictions for coastal locations using the Moonwake harmonic model, refreshed nightly. New team members should know that predictions are precomputed, so most bugs are rendering issues rather than data issues. Timezone handling near date boundaries is the usual culprit. Architecture diagrams, the data refresh schedule, and debugging tips are gathered on the internal page below.

operations page: https://harbor.kelvidyn.example/dash/dash/board/projects/build/pipeline/run/72cb258c26ee55412287df41

Ticket QV-1182: Session-token refresh bug has locked the Brindlewick credentials vault. The refresh job in TokenMill rotates session tokens every 15 minutes, but since Tuesday's deploy it issues expired tokens, so the vault rejects all unseal attempts and auto-locked after five failures. Rolling back TokenMill to build 412 stops the bad rotations, but the vault stays locked until manually recovered. On-call: perform the manual unseal using the recovery passphrase below.

unlock words, fawig-bagef: olidor-holir-istox-holath-tamys-quenion-giliel

## Larkspur Static-Analysis Baseline

The baseline file freezes known findings so CI only fails on new ones. Regenerate only after triaging every delta; never hand-edit. Regeneration runs via the `larkspur-baseline refresh` job on the Pellworth runner. Commit the updated baseline in its own PR, tagged `baseline-refresh`. The analyzer reads its runtime settings from the block below.

deployment values, yagef-yawip:
ELIOX_PIN=5303
ELIOX_METRICS_HOST=metrics.eliox.paliqworks.corp
ELIOX_LOG_LEVEL=error
ELIOX_TENANT=praiel

## Runbook: PruneBot stale-branch cleanup

PruneBot runs nightly against the Cendrel monorepo and deletes branches with no commits in the configured retention window. Deletions are soft: refs are archived for 30 days before permanent removal, and protected branches are matched by pattern and never touched. All actions are logged to the audit stream with the acting service identity. For review purposes, the bot currently operates with the following parameters.

config for kajeg-kahog:
WENIX_LOG_LEVEL=debug
WENIX_METRICS_HOST=metrics.wenix.qirvansys.corp
WENIX_POOL_SIZE=4